#23e049 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#23e049 is composed of 13.7% red, 87.8%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.4%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 132.1 degrees, a saturation of 75.3% and a lightness of 50.8%. #23e049 color hex could be obtained by blending #46ff92 with #00c100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#23e049

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000401 is the darkest color, while #f1fdf4 is the lightest one.
